BD233
BD235
BD237
Features
• Power Dissipation: PCM =1.25W, Ta=25ć
• Collector Current : IC=2A
• Complement to BD234/236/238 respectively
• Lead Free Finish/RoHS Compliant (Note1) ("P" Suffix designates
RoHS Compliant. See ordering information)
• Epoxy meets UL 94 V-0 flammability rating
• Moisure Sensitivity Level 1
• Marking: Type Number
